Naked man arrested, charged with physically, sexually assaulting 3 women downtown DeKalb, police say

DEKALB, Ill. (WLS) -- A naked man was arrested and charged after at least three woman were physically and sexually assaulted in downtown DeKalb, Illinois, police said.

Police responded around 1:15 p.m. Thursday to the DeKalb Public Library, 329 Oak Street, for calls about a man physically and sexually assaulting a woman.



When officers arrived, more emergency called reported another woman was being assaulted near the DeKalb Farmer's Market.

Police located a suspect in the assaults in the downtown area, who had removed his clothing and was complete naked as he was arrested, officials said.



A total of three female victims were located in the area who were sexually or physically assaulted. Two of the victims were taken to a hospital for non-life-threatening injuries, police said.

The suspect who was arrested was taken to a hospital for a "narcotic medical evaluation," officials said.

Officials identified the suspect as 33-year-old Maurice Kemp II

The DeKalb County State's Attorney's Office approved charge for Kemp, including Attempt Aggravated Criminal Sexual Assault, two counts of Attempt Criminal Sexual Assault, Aggravated Criminal Sexual Abuse and two counts of Criminal Sexual Abuse.

No further information was immediately available.
